Finding Nemo

The weekend of February 8th, there was a legendary snowstorm in the northeast.  They called it "Nemo".  Not the most menacing of names, huh?  Almost hard to take seriously when you are picturing a cute little clown fish with a "tiny fin" haha.  And yet, we had hurricane winds, zero visibility, and more snow than I can ever remember in my entire life.

Jon's best friend's grandfather died that week, and we knew he had to be out in HB for the services that weekend, so I headed out with the kids early to make sure we were there long before the storm started.  Jon, on the other hand, got stuck driving out in awful conditions…even though it was only a few hours into the storm (and before the crazy accumulation), he said he's never witnessed anything like it.  Cars were all over the sides of the highway (we learned later there were tons of people stranded who ended up spending the night on the highway), people skidding all over, zero visibility…he said it was awful.  Thank goodness he was able to make it to my parents' house, and we could hunker down as a family! :)
